In Florida’s 25th district, Oliver Larkin, a member of the Democratic Socialists of America, is challenging two-term Democratic Representative Jared Moskowitz. That’s after Florida redrew its congressional map earlier this year. Florida voters are also voting in a gubernatorial primary, with Congressman Byron Donalds leading.
President Donald Trump is tightening the screws on Iran, declaring that the United States has complete control of the Strait of Hormuz as the 60-day memorandum of understanding expires. Trump says that the United States will not be seeking its extension, and that the U.S. naval blockade is continuing to put economic pressure on the Iranian regime.
Trump welcomed 16-year-old lifeguard Ryder Williams to the Oval Office on Aug. 17. Williams risked his life to save a 10-year-old boy while being repeatedly pounded by heavy waves. Trump said that the nation’s younger generation can look up to Williams for his professionalism, coolness, and grace.
